WebStep 1 Using a mandoline fitted with the zigzag blade, firmly and evenly slice potatoes 1/8 inch thick, rotating a quarter-turn after each slice to create a waffle pattern. Soak slices in cold water overnight. Cook the potato slices for 3 to 4 minutes, until light brown. emily shaversWebJul 18, 2024 · Start by taking your potato and making one cut with the crinkle cutter. Next, rotate the potato 90 degrees and make another cut.
